Decrease in maternal and child mortality rate in Azerbaijan

Azerbaijan, Baku, July 12/ Trend E.Mehdiyev/

Medical facilities covering a total area of approximately ​​200,000 square metres, will be put into operation till the end of this year, Deputy Health Minister Elsever Agayev said during his speech in the opening of the first Baku International Congress of neonatologists.

The rate of maternal and child mortality has decreased in Azerbaijan during the past 20 years, Agayev noted. Mortality among mothers decreased to 14.9 per thousand, and mortality among children decreased from 28 per thousand to 10.8 per thousand, according to him.

This indicates good state attention and care, Agayev noted. "There is almost no children's hospital without renovation taking place and new children's hospitals are being built in the regions. In other words this work is being conducted successfully in Azerbaijan," the Deputy Minister noted.

Azerbaijan is one of the leading countries in the world in terms of population growth, Deputy Minister added.

Growth coefficient of the population in Azerbaijan is 13. Some 173,500 children were born in Azerbaijan in 2012 which is indicative of high growth in comparison to previous years, Agayev said.
